When Should My Kid Have Their Very First Oral Visit?



For the majority of youngsters, it's recommended to arrange their initial dental visit by the age of one to make sure proper oral healthcare from a very early age. This very early browse through permits the pediatric dental practitioner to keep an eye on the advancement of your kid's teeth, provide support on appropriate dental hygiene techniques, and find any possible problems beforehand. It also assists your youngster come to be aware of the dental workplace environment, decreasing anxiety throughout future visits.


During the first oral browse through, the dental practitioner will examine your youngster's mouth, gum tissues, and any kind of emerging teeth. They'll additionally review essential topics such as teething, appropriate nourishment for oral health and wellness, and how to stop tooth cavities. The dentist might demonstrate just how to cleanse your child's teeth correctly and deal with any type of inquiries or issues you may have concerning your youngster's oral health.

What Are Common Pediatric Dental Procedures?



Usual pediatric oral procedures typically include routine cleansings, oral fillings, and fluoride therapies. Regular cleansings are vital for preserving your child's dental wellness by eliminating plaque and tartar buildup that can cause cavities and gum tissue condition. These cleansings are usually performed by a dental hygienist who'll also provide important tips on proper oral health techniques for your kid.

Dental fillings are common treatments to deal with dental caries in youngsters. The dentist will certainly remove the decayed part of the tooth and load the space with a material such as composite resin or amalgam to recover the tooth's feature and avoid more decay.

Fluoride treatments are an additional usual procedure in pediatric dental care. Exactly How Can I Aid My Kid With Dental Health at Home?



To help preserve your child's dental health between dental visits, making sure correct dental health in your home is essential. Start by educating your youngster the value of cleaning their teeth at least two times a day with fluoride toothpaste. Manage them while brushing to make sure they're making use of the appropriate strategy and getting to all areas of their mouth. In addition to cleaning, make flossing a day-to-day practice for your child, especially as soon as their teeth start to touch. Flossing assists remove food fragments and plaque from in between the teeth where a toothbrush can't reach. Think about making use of enjoyable flavored floss or floss choices to make the process much more delightful for your youngster.
